Deer

Deer

Deer often carry the feeling of gentleness under threat—something innocent in you that moves carefully through a world that might startle or harm it. Perhaps the dream asks whether you are the deer, the forest, or the one who watches, and what safety or wilderness each role requires.

What the old dream-books say

These are the entries the historical dream-books record for deer, in their own words. They are period voices, not predictions, and they do not always agree with one another.

Gustavus Hindman Miller, 1901

Ten Thousand Dreams Interpreted

This is a favorable dream, denoting pure and deep friendships for the young and a quiet and even life for the married.

To kill a deer, denotes that you will be hounded by enemies. For farmers, or business people, to dream of hunting deer, denotes failure in their respective pursuits.

Fontaine, 1862

The Golden Wheel Dream-book

If you see these animals in your dream, it shows that you will hear some unexpected news—no matter what—perhaps a marriage, a death, an accident, or a legacy has been left to you; or that some one is in love with you.
